When Peter Canning started work as a paramedic on the streets of Hartford Connecticut twentyfive years ago he believed drug users were victims only of their own character flaws Canning began asking his patients how they had gotten started on their perilous journeys And while no two tales were the same their heartrending similarities changed Cannings view and moved him to educate himself about the science of addiction Armed with that understanding he began his fight against the stigmatization of usersIn Killing Season we ride along with Canning through the streets of Hartford as he tells stories of opioid overdose from a streetlevel vantage point A first responder to hundreds of overdoses throughout the rise of Americas epidemic Canning has seen the impact of prescription painkillers heroin and the deadly synthetic opioid fentanyl firsthand Bringing us into the room or the car or the portable toilet with the victims of this epidemic Canning explains how he came to favor harm reduction which advocates for needle exchange community naloxone and safeinjection sitesStripping away the stigma of addiction through stories that are hardhitting poignant sad confessional funny and overall human Killing Season aims to change minds about the epidemic help obliterate stigma and save lives.
